My Buying Guides on Six Star Pre Workout Ingredients

When I shop for a pre-workout, I always look beyond the front label and focus on the ingredients. With Six Star Pre Workout, I pay attention to what each ingredient is supposed to do, how much is included, and whether it matches my training goals. Here’s my personal buying guide to help you evaluate Six Star Pre Workout ingredients before you buy.

1. Check the Main Performance Ingredients

When I compare pre-workouts, I first look for ingredients that support energy, focus, and endurance. In Six Star Pre Workout, I usually expect to see ingredients like caffeine for alertness, beta-alanine for endurance, and creatine for strength support. These are the ingredients that matter most to me when I want a better workout experience.

2. Look at the Caffeine Content

I always check how much caffeine is in the formula because this affects how energized I feel. If I’m sensitive to stimulants, I want to know the amount before I buy. If I train early in the morning or after a long day, caffeine can help me stay sharp, but too much can make me feel jittery. For me, the right dose makes a big difference.

3. Pay Attention to Beta-Alanine

Beta-alanine is one ingredient I watch closely because it can help me push through tough sets. I know it may cause a tingling sensation, which is normal, but I still like to confirm it’s included in a meaningful amount. If I’m doing high-intensity workouts, this ingredient is especially useful to me.

4. Consider Creatine Support

When I want more strength and power, I look for creatine in the ingredient list. I like that creatine is widely used for improving workout performance over time. If Six Star Pre Workout includes creatine, I see that as a plus, especially if I’m focusing on lifting heavier weights or building muscle.

5. Review Flavoring and Sweeteners

I don’t just care about performance ingredients—I also care about taste. I check the flavoring and sweeteners because I want something I can drink regularly without dreading it. If a pre-workout tastes too artificial or overly sweet, I know I’m less likely to stay consistent with it.

6. Watch for Extra Additives

Before I buy, I scan the label for unnecessary fillers, dyes, or proprietary blends that hide exact amounts. I prefer transparency because it helps me understand what I’m taking. If the formula is clear and straightforward, I feel more confident about using it.

7. Match the Formula to My Fitness Goals

I always ask myself what I want from a pre-workout. If I need energy and focus, I prioritize caffeine and focus-supporting ingredients. If I want endurance, I look for beta-alanine. If I’m training for strength, I want creatine support. Matching the ingredients to my goals helps me avoid wasting money on a product that doesn’t fit my needs.

8. Check Tolerance and Timing

I also think about when I plan to take it. If I work out late in the day, I avoid formulas that may keep me up at night. If I’m new to pre-workouts, I start with a smaller serving to see how my body responds. That way, I can judge whether the ingredients work well for me without overdoing it.
